java吧 关注:1,300,612贴子:12,844,739
  • 22回复贴,共1

来个懂数据库优化的,帮着看看这个语句还能优化吗

只看楼主收藏回复

select a.filename
from arss.arcarchivestatus a
where a.filenamedate >= to_date('2018-04-01', 'yyyy-MM-dd')
and a.filenamedate < to_date('2018-05-01', 'yyyy-MM-dd')
and a.productioncode in
('FY4A-_AGRI--_N_DISK_1047E_L0-_GRD-_MULT_NUL_YYYYMMDDhhmmss_YYYYMMDDhhmmss_00000_00001_AFNYYYYMMDDhhmmss.DAT',
'FY4A-_AGRI--_N_STAR_1047E_L0-_NGD-_MULT_NUL_YYYYMMDDhhmmss_YYYYMMDDhhmmss_00000_0000N_ASSYYYYMMDDhhmmss.DAT',
'FY4A-_GIIRS-_N_REGX_1047E_L0-_GRD-_IRA-_NUL_YYYYMMDDhhmmss_YYYYMMDDhhmmss_00000_0000N_GRSYYYYMMDDhhmmss.DAT',
'FY4A-_AGRI--_N_REGC_1047E_L0A_PRM-_MULT_NUL_YYYYMMDDhhmmss_YYYYMMDDhhmmss_00000_00001_ACNYYYYMMDDhhmmss.DAT',
'FY4A-_GIIRS-_N_REGX_1047E_L0-_GRD-_VIS-_NUL_YYYYMMDDhhmmss_YYYYMMDDhhmmss_00000_0000N_GRSYYYYMMDDhhmmss.DAT',
'FY4A-_GIIRS-_N_REGX_1047E_L0-_AUX-_IRA-_NUL_YYYYMMDDhhmmss_YYYYMMDDhhmmss_00000_NNNNN_GRSYYYYMMDDhhmmss.DAT',
'FY4A-_LMI---_N_REGX_1047E_L0-_GRD-_SING_NUL_YYYYMMDDhhmmss_YYYYMMDDhhmmss_00000_0000N_LLVYYYYMMDDhhmmss.DAT',
'FY4A-_AGRI--_N_DISK_1047E_L0A_PRM-_MULT_NUL_YYYYMMDDhhmmss_YYYYMMDDhhmmss_00000_00001_AFNYYYYMMDDhhmmss.DAT',
'FY4A-_LMI---_N_LAMA_1047E_L0-_GRD-_SING_NUL_YYYYMMDDhhmmss_YYYYMMDDhhmmss_00000_00001_LMVYYYYMMDDhhmmss.DAT',
'FY4A-_AGRI--_N_REGC_1047E_L1-_HRIT_C008_NOM_YYYYMMDDhhmmss_YYYYMMDDhhmmss_4000M_Skkll.DAT',
'FY4A-_GIIRS-_N_REG1_1047E_L0-_AUX-_IRB-_NUL_YYYYMMDDhhmmss_YYYYMMDDhhmmss_00000_00001_GRSYYYYMMDDhhmmss.DAT',
'FY4A-_GIIRS-_N_REGX_1047E_L0-_AUX-_VIS-_NUL_YYYYMMDDhhmmss_YYYYMMDDhhmmss_00000_NNNNN_GRSYYYYMMDDhhmmss.DAT')
and (a.DATAGETFLAG = -2 or a.METADATAGETFLAG = -2 or
a.DATAQUALITYFLAG = -2)


IP属地:湖北1楼2018-07-25 11:21回复


    IP属地:湖北2楼2018-07-25 11:28
    收起回复
      2026-03-31 03:06:54
      广告
      不感兴趣
      开通SVIP免广告
      filenamedate


      3楼2018-07-25 11:30
      回复


        IP属地:湖北4楼2018-07-25 11:37
        回复
          优化个鸡儿,看到这sql头疼


          5楼2018-07-25 11:38
          收起回复
            你这sql问题很大呀


            IP属地:浙江来自Android客户端6楼2018-07-27 22:45
            回复
              都是范围 好像还用到了函数,索引怎么建立都没用 都失效了,


              IP属地:浙江来自Android客户端7楼2018-07-27 22:47
              收起回复
                就不能把这条件优化下嘛。


                IP属地:浙江来自Android客户端8楼2018-07-27 22:48
                回复
                  2026-03-31 03:00:54
                  广告
                  不感兴趣
                  开通SVIP免广告
                  最后我使用的是分区表,时间最后缩短到100秒左右。大佬们分区和强制索引是不是不能同时使用啊


                  IP属地:湖北9楼2018-07-30 17:53
                  收起回复
                    oracle没用过不发表言论!不过要是mysql,我就先看执行计划!对着改


                    IP属地:湖南来自Android客户端12楼2018-07-30 19:13
                    回复
                      楼主您好,请问您有风云四号GIIRS的L0级数据吗,最近急用这个数据,非常感谢了


                      13楼2019-03-07 23:30
                      回复
                        你就不能从代码层面去优化成多个子查询吗


                        IP属地:四川来自Android客户端14楼2019-03-08 00:48
                        回复